The aim of the course:
To educate students who will be able to ; solve a problem by selecting the optimal microcontroller, design algortihm for solution and draw its flow diagrams, compile the codes, embed the compiled codes into microcontroller.
 
Learning OutcomesCTPOTOA
Upon successful completion of the course, the students will be able to :
LO - 1 : Make the different configurations with leds and buttons and can perform these kinds of applications. 2 - 3 - 4 - 51,3
LO - 2 : Write codes for DC motor, stepper motor, ADC applications. 2 - 3 - 4 - 51,3
LO - 3 : Write codes for LCD, 7-Segment Display applications2 - 3 - 4 - 51,3
LO - 4 : Produce microcontroller-based solutions to make life easier for people. 2 - 3 - 4 - 51,3
CTPO : Contribution to programme outcomes, TOA :Type of assessment (1: written exam, 2: Oral exam, 3: Homework assignment, 4: Laboratory exercise/exam, 5: Seminar / presentation, 6: Term paper), LO : Learning Outcome

 
Contents of the Course
Building up LCD Circuits with a Microcontroller, Building up ADC Circuits with a Microcontroller, Making Led and Button Applications, Building up 7-Segment Display Circuits with a Microcontroller, Building up Keypad Circuits with a Microcontroller, Building up Switching Circuits with a Microcontroller, Building up Sensor Circuits with a Microcontroller, Building up EEPROM Circuits with a Microcontroller, Building up Serial Communication Circuits with a Microcontroller, Building up Stepper Motor Circuits with a Microcontroller, Building up DC Motor Circuits via Microcontroller, Building up Servo Motor Circuits with a Microcontroller.
